Various shots of over 17,000 coloured school children and members of voluntary organisations assembled on the race course at Ibadan, to welcome Her Royal Highness, Princess Royal. Various shots of Princess Royal's drive in a limousine passed waving crowds to the pavilion. LS. CU. Princess Royal alighting from car, Governor Sir John Rankine, helps her out of the car. SV. Princess Royal and Chief Obafemi Awolowo, Premier shows her to the pavilion, followed by Sir John Rankine. MS. Princess Royal receiving bouquet, she then takes seat beside Sir John. LS. Princess holding bouquet. BV. LS. Princess Royal and Sir John Rankine leaving pavilion and climbing into an open landrover, in which she stands up and begins her drive to inspect Ibadan children, ex-servicemen and members of various voluntary organisation who are lining either side of road, with the children waving their white handkerchiefs. CU's. coloured children waving. LS. Princess continuing her inspection drive. CU. Coloured children wearing school caps. MS. LS. Princess standing up in landrover. Various shots of cheering crowds as Princess arrives back at the pavilion. More shots of cheering crowds as landrover is driven passed. (F.G.) Most of the footage shows the princess in the open-top landrover, and crowds of youngsters looking on and cheering.
Note: RANKINE, SIR JOHN K.C. M.G., K.C.V.O. GOVERNOR OF WESTERN NIGERIA
